AWS CodeStar로 ASP .NET Core 웹 애플리케이션의 CI/CD 환경 구축(서문)

CodeStar란 무엇입니까?



프로젝트의 개발 환경을 폭속으로 구축해 주는 서비스입니다.
구체적으로는
  • 소스 제어 리포지토리를 제공합니다 (AWS CodeCommit 또는 GitHub에서)
  • CI/CD 환경을 구축해 줍니다. (실제는 CloudFormation 및 CodeDeploy와 같은 기존 서비스의 조합)

  • 도쿄 지역에서도 사용할 수 있습니다! aws 제품 및 서비스 목록(지역별)

    시도해보기


  • 이번에는 앱을 배포할 때까지 해봅시다.
  • CodeStart로 검색하면 나옵니다.
  • 예, 역할 만들기를 선택합니다.
  • C#으로 좁히고 ASP.NET Core 웹 응용 프로그램을 선택합니다.
  • 프로젝트 이름을 입력하고 GitHub를 선택하고 GitHub에 연결을 클릭합니다.
  • 리포지토리에 대한 인증이 요구되므로 인증하고,
  • 리포지토리 이름을 입력하여 진행합니다.
  • 흐름을 따라,,,
  • 프로젝트 만들기를 클릭합니다.
    Amazon EC2 키 쌍을 선택합니다. (미 작성의 경우는 작성해 주세요.)
  • AWS CodeStar 사용자를 설정합니다.
  • GitHub의 리포지토리를 설정합니다.
  • 내 GitHub 리포지토리에 CodeStar가 만든 프로젝트를 만들었습니다! !
  • 네! ? 만약, 이것만,,,,! ?
  • 대시보드 아래로 스크롤하면 애플리케이션의 엔드포인트라는 항목이 보이므로,
  • 엔드포인트 URL에 연결하면,,

  • 기본 웹 애플리케이션에 연결할 수 있습니다!

    다음에 시도하고 싶은 것



    다음은 Visual Studio 2017에서 연결해 봅니다.
    GitHub에는 MFA 설정되어 있으므로 wincred라는 자격 증명 정보를 Windows에 빌드 인하는 앱을 설치하지 않으면 안되는 것 같습니다.
    다른 기사에서 일어납니다.

    좋은 웹페이지 즐겨찾기